Tetragonal t-YVO4, t-GdVO4 and monoclinic m-LaVO4 are widely known as host-matrix materials for Ln(3+)-lasant ions in high-gain SRS-active crystals. In this study, many phonon impulsive stimulated Raman scattering (ISRS) was excited under femtosecond pumping for these materials. All of the observed chi((3))-non-linear lasing components were attributed to the vibrations of the [VO4](3-) structural units of these vanadates. The article gives a short review (in table form) of all known SRS-active crystals with tetragonal zircon-type (ZrSiO4) and monazite-type (CePO4) structure and their observed chi((3))-nonlinear optical effects.
